D-ID is an innovative video-making software that leverages artificial intelligence to generate realistic video content from static images. By utilizing cutting-edge AI technology, D-ID enables users to animate photos and create lifelike videos with just a few simple inputs. Loom is an intuitive screen recording software designed to simplify the process of creating and sharing video content for communication and collaboration. This platform provides tools for capturing screen activity, recording audio, and adding annotations, enabling users to convey information effectively. Synthesia is an artificial intelligence software that enables businesses to create high-quality, AI-generated video content without the need for cameras or actors. Using advanced AI technology, Synthesia allows users to input text, which is then converted into a realistic video with a virtual presenter delivering the message in multiple languages.
